Transaction 3f9e601e9957dc3cfbd4fe29ce033fd2a847762d2e3ddc90593b7058a94f8779

42 Input
2 Outputs
  • 3f9e601e9957dc3cfbd4fe29ce033fd2a847762d2e3ddc90593b7058a94f8779:0
  • value  2613848
    address  35e4nb9PSDZRDFWR2jo8CgfzAxRctKuPUf
  • 3f9e601e9957dc3cfbd4fe29ce033fd2a847762d2e3ddc90593b7058a94f8779:1
  • value  5000000000
    address  3DVcGy2ZQYHgnejkEkYypo6sJZyPzLQTy5